Changes for version v0.18.0 - 2021-12-04

  • Correction in baseinfo() in Module::Generic::File
  • Minor improvement in helper method _is_a in Module::Generic
  • Added the standard PROPAGATE method in Module::Generic::Exeption
  • Added the support for global variable FATAL_ERROR to trigger fatal error
  • Implemented virtualisation in Module::Generic::File. See documentation
  • Improved error() in Module::Generic to allow the use of "class" parameter
  • Added method aliases append() and prepend() in Module::Generic::Array
  • Implemented lvalue support for many support methods in Module::Generic
  • Added test units to better test Module::Generic
  • Improved Module::Generic::Number, lightening new()
  • Corrected a bug in as_String in Module::Generic::HeaderValue
  • Module::Generic::HeaderValue returns a boolean rather than the string in boolean context

Documentation

An Array Iterator Element Object Class
A Regexp Result Object
Generic Module Scalar IO Class
Shared Memory Manipulation

Modules

A Generic Object Class to Inherit From
An Array Object Class
A Boolean Object Class
An Exception Object Class
A File Object Class
A Finfo Object Class
A Hash Object Class
A Number Object Class
A Scalar Object Class
Generic Module to inherit from
An Array Manipulation Object Class
Boolean Representation Class
A DateTime wrapper for enhanced features
Dynamic Object Class
Generic Module Exception Class
File Object Abstraction Class
File Info Object Class
Hash Manipulation Object Class
Generic Header Value Parser
An Array Iterator Object Class
Null Value Chaining Object Class
Number Manipulation Object Class
String Manipulation Object Class
Shared Memory Manipulation
Object Access Control Class
Generic Tie Hash Mechanism for Object Oriented Hashes

Provides

in lib/Module/Class.pm
in lib/Module/Class.pm
in lib/Module/Class.pm
in lib/Module/Class.pm
in lib/Module/Class.pm
in lib/Module/Class.pm
in lib/Module/Class.pm
in lib/Module/Class.pm
in lib/Module/Class.pm
in lib/Module/Generic/DateTime.pm
in lib/Module/Generic/Number.pm
in lib/Module/Generic/Iterator.pm
in lib/Module/Generic/Number.pm
in lib/Module/Generic/Number.pm